Transaction 2271c56b5ca36361d256eccffa91b02e26c205f051d36609d2eb0edbcf63667c

1 Input
2 Outputs
  • 2271c56b5ca36361d256eccffa91b02e26c205f051d36609d2eb0edbcf63667c:0
  • value  2050491
    address  1ALUZ51iKhdtbvuT2ns6pj9FvxZrp6XHLa
  • 2271c56b5ca36361d256eccffa91b02e26c205f051d36609d2eb0edbcf63667c:1
  • value  306769034
    address  3BNpVJxYFQop4yUE4z65gavrDGPiJXACHY